What are the hourly rates of tilers in Biggleswade?

The average hourly rate for a local Biggleswade tiler is around £30, which works out to be a £240 day rate.

This rate typically covers only the tiler's labour, so it’s important to factor in additional costs such as the removal and disposal of old tiles, and the purchase and supply of grout, adhesive, and new tiles, too. Tiling costs can vary widely:

  • For a small bathroom floor, expect to pay between £250 and £400.
  • Tiling a kitchen floor typically costs around £650 to £1,000.
  • Larger projects, such as full wet room installations or commercial spaces, can range from £1,000 to several thousand pounds.

What to ask a Biggleswade tiler before hiring them?

Before hiring a tiler in Biggleswade, it’s important to ask key questions to ensure you select the right professional for your project:

What qualifications and certifications do you hold as a tiler in Biggleswade?

Tilers in Biggleswade should have relevant credentials like a Level 2 NVQ Certificate in Wall and Floor Tiling and a CSCS card, demonstrating their skills, health and safety knowledge, and competence.

What experience do you have with similar tiling projects?

Ask for examples or references of previous tiling jobs similar to yours in Biggleswade, whether it’s a bathroom, kitchen, or commercial space, to assess their suitability.

How long will the tiling project in Biggleswade take to complete?

Request a clear, detailed timeline for the tiling project that reflects the full scope and complexity of the work, so you can plan effectively and avoid surprises.

Do you offer a post-installation cleaning service?

Confirm whether the Biggleswade tiler includes site cleanup as part of their service, many professionals offer thorough post-installation cleaning, leaving your space tidy, free of debris, and ready for immediate use.

This comprehensive service reflects professionalism and respect for your home, making the entire project smoother and more convenient.

FAQ: Common questions about tilers in Biggleswade

Do tilers in Biggleswade remove old tiles and prepare surfaces before installing new ones?

Most professional tilers in Biggleswade include removal of old tiles and thorough surface preparation as part of their service. Always check this in advance to avoid unexpected costs and ensure the new tiles adhere properly to a clean, level surface.

Do tilers in Biggleswade offer advice on choosing the right tiles and grout for my project?

Yes, tilers in Biggleswade can recommend suitable tile types, colours, and grout options that match your design preferences and meet the practical needs of your space, such as moisture resistance or slip prevention.

Can a tiler in Biggleswade handle waterproofing and sealing, especially in bathrooms or wet areas?

Many Biggleswade tilers specialise in waterproofing and sealing techniques that comply with local building regulations, ensuring your wet areas stay protected against water damage and mould growth.

What is the typical timeline for a tiling project in Biggleswade?

Project duration depends on the scale and complexity of the job. A Biggleswade tiler should provide an estimated timeline that covers surface prep, installation, grouting, and curing, helping you plan your schedule effectively.

Are tilers in Biggleswade insured?

Tilers in Biggleswade should have public liability insurance to protect you and themselves in case of accidents or damage during the job. Always ask for proof of insurance.
